Título:
Topography of human placental 3beta-h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ase /5-4 steroid isomerase in microsomal membrane. A study using limited proteolysis and immunoblotting
Autor/es:
ALVAREZ CECILIA; GENTI DE RAIMONDI SUSANA; PATRITO LUIS; FLURY ALFREDO
Editorial:
Elsevier
Referencias:
Año: 1994 vol. 1207 p. 102 - 102
Resumen:
he membrane-bound enzyme 3/3-h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ase A 54 isomerase (3/3-HSD) catalyzes the formation of A4-3-keto - steroids from AS-3/3-hydroxysteroids in placental, adrenal, testicular and ovarian tissues. In the present study was investigated the transverse-plane topography of 3/3-HSD within the human placental microsome membranes employing immune-replica analysis in combination with surface specific proteolysis. The crucial domains of the enzyme for the dehydrogenase and isomerase reactions are inactivated by proteinase treatments under conditions where latency of hexose-6-phosphate dehydrogenase was 95%. The data indicate that these crucial domains face the cytosolic side of the endoplasmic reticulum membrane.
